If you are booking flight/ hotel separately then you are a bit early for june.....about six/ eight weeks is good for optimum flight savings.
I think the days of last minute holiday bargains are gone now, for the last 3 years we have booked our holiday a year in advance because you know when you get a good deal that is going to be hard to beat.
Our holiday in June to Turkey was booked in September last year because we got a brilliant price, i have been looking at it since then and it is now doubled for the exact same package so not always a good thing to leave it whilst last minute.It`s nice to be important, but its more important to be nice.
